Commercial Description:
Hula Hefeweizen is a traditional Bavarian-style weissbier that is medium to full bodied with a pronounced banana / herbal flavor and aroma. This unique flavor profile is a result of the special type of yeast strain used to brew this beer.

Another beer I sampled on tap at the Kona Brewing Company in Hawaii, and it stood out from the rest. A cloudy, straw-colored beer with a creamy, off-white head. The aroma was a pleasant mixture of wheat and yeast with some fruity notes too, featuring orange and banana. The taste was sweet and wheaty, only mild bitterness. It had a wet body with a smooth and clean finish.

Draught, Kona Brewpub, HI. Head is mostly diminishing. Body is murky dark yellow. Aroma is moderately malty (bread), with notes of banana and clove. Flavor is moderately sweet, moderately acidic. Finish is lightly sweet, moderately acidic, lightly bitter. Medium body, watery texture, lively carbonation. One of the better offerings from Kona (and yeah, that includes the Da Grind, which I’m not fond of), an accurate representation of a German Hefe (who the heck put this in the db as an American Wheat???).

Had this on-tap at the brewery. The beer poured a murky, light orange-yellow color with a small, frothy, off-white, mostly diminishing head. The aroma was bright with light hoppy notes of lemon/citrus, grass and apricot and a moderate yeasty note of basement in the background. There was also a very strong and neat banana overtone. The flavor started moderatley sweet and ended in an average-length, moerately sweet, lightly bitter finish. The body was light-to-medium and the texture was watery with lively carbonation. Very refreshing and interesting!
